Analysis

The most recent figure for dietary energy supply used in the estimation of the prevalence of in Somalia is 1,728 kcal/cap/d, measured in 2024.

The figure is down 4.8% on the previous year and up 1.2% over ten years.

Over the whole period, dietary energy supply used in the estimation of the prevalence of in Somalia peaked at 1,819 kcal/cap/d in 2020 and was at its lowest, 1,490 kcal/cap/d, in 2010.

Somalia ranks 148th of 148 countries on this measure, in the bottom quarter.

The long-run direction has been consistently rising across the 24 years of available data.

Somalia compared with similar countries

  • Somalia's 1,728 kcal/cap/d is below the median for low income countries, which is 2,431 kcal/cap/d, 71% of the median. (18 countries reporting)
  • Somalia's 1,728 kcal/cap/d is below the median for Sub-Saharan Africa, which is 2,494 kcal/cap/d, 69% of the median. (38 countries reporting)

The Suite of Food Security Indicators presents the core set of food security indicators. Following the recommendation of experts gathered in the Committee on World Food Security (CFS) Round Table on hunger measurement, hosted at FAO headquarters in September 2011, an initial set of indicators aiming to capture various aspects of food insecurity is presented here. The choice of the indicators has been informed by expert judgement and the availability of data with sufficient coverage to enable comparisons across regions and over time. Many of these indicators are produced and published elsewhere by FAO and other international organizations. They are reported here in a single database with the aim of building a wide food security information system. More indicators will be added to this set as more data will become available. Indicators are classified along the four dimensions of food security -- availability, access, utilization and stability.
